upsstats.cgi(8) Network UPS Tools (NUT) upsstats.cgi(8)NAMEupsstats.cgi - Web-based UPS status viewer
SYNOPSISupsstats.cgiNOTE
As a CGI program, this should be invoked through your web
server. If you run it from the command line, it will
either complain about unauthorized access or spew a bunch
of HTML at you.
DESCRIPTIONupsstats.cgi uses template files to build web pages con-
taining status information from UPS hardware. It can
repeat sections of those template files to monitor several
UPSes simultaneously, or focus on a single UPS.
These templates can also include references to upsim-
age.cgi(8) for graphical displays of battery charge lev-
els, voltage readings, and the UPS load.
ACCESS CONTROL
upsstats will only talk to upsd(8) servers that have been
defined in your hosts.conf(5). If it complains that
"Access to that host is not authorized", check that file
first.
TEMPLATES
The web page that is displayed is actually a template con-
taining commands to upsstats which are replaced by status
information. The default file used for the overview is
upsstats.html.
When monitoring a single UPS, the file displayed is
upsstats-single.html.
The format of these files, including the possible com-
mands, is documented in upsstats.html(5).
